Relaxing cruise

Review for a Middle East Cruise on Jewel of the Seas

User Avatar
cgdg21
2-5 Cruises • Age 50s

We chose this cruise because of the interesting stops and the fact that the weather in the middle-east is much better than elsewhere, at this time of year. It also offered good value for money, as Emirates flights from the UK were included. Due to the coronavirus, we were told that RC had decided not to stop at either of the two ports in Oman, due to its proximity (and open borders) with Iran. ...

Last minute trip Dubai

Review for a Middle East Cruise on Jewel of the Seas

User Avatar
chmusar
6-10 Cruises • Age 50s

We have cruised on a few ships and I did prefer this smaller ship,yes it's old but was clean and kept well. I liked that I could find a sunbed in a quiet location . Solarium was a nice place to relax. Safari club was my bar of choice lots of room and great seats in the stern. Entertainment was just ok apart from a juggler on last night who was excellent. MDR had no issues we were on my ...
